自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(69)
  • 收藏
  • 关注

转载 前端页面标准

初使化标签定义html{color:#000;background:#FFF;}body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,code,form,fieldset,legend,input,button,textarea,p,blockquote,th,td{margin:0;padding:0;}table{border-...

2017-06-30 18:41:00 298

转载 linux后台运行和关闭、查看后台任务

fg、bg、jobs、&、nohup、ctrl+z、ctrl+c命令一、&加在一个命令的最后,可以把这个命令放到后台执行,如watch -n 10 sh test.sh & #每10s在后台执行一次test.sh脚本二、ctrl + z可以将一个正在前台执行的命令放到后台,并且处于暂停状态。三、jobs查看当前有多...

2017-06-30 12:01:00 36

转载 【Python3之迭代器,生成器】

一、可迭代对象和迭代器1.迭代的概念上一次输出的结果为下一次输入的初始值,重复的过程称为迭代,每次重复即一次迭代,并且每次迭代的结果是下一次迭代的初始值注:循环不是迭代while True: #只满足重复,因而不是迭代 print('====>')2.可迭代的对象内置__iter__方法的,都是可迭代的对象。list是可迭代对象,dic...

2017-06-30 11:11:00 40

转载 css之选择器总结

首先我们来看下有哪些选择器???一.基础选择器:html标签选择器:通过html标签来选择元素。①所有的html标签都可以当做选择器.②无论标签藏多深都会被选中。③选择的是所有的标签而不是某个具体的标签。所以说我们通过html标签选择器来设置的都是一些共性问题。id选择器:①任何的标签都可以有id属性和属性值(因为id是一个全局属性)。id命名不能随意的命名。大小写敏感,id的名...

2017-06-29 18:10:00 49

转载 mysql 行转列

-- ------------------------------ Table structure for `TabName`-- ----------------------------DROPTABLEIF EXISTS `TabName`;CREATETABLE`TabName` (`Id` int(11) NOTNUL...

2017-06-29 18:05:00 50

转载 【从零开始】用node搭建一个jsonp&json服务

目录:一、介绍二、node安装三、webstorm配置node环境四、代码介绍五、如何使用六、自定义域名七、其他一、介绍1、背景 日常工作中,跟后端商定好接口格式后;通常采用的开发方式,就是自己新建一个json文件,手动的模拟一批数据,进行ajax调用。 但是如果遇到后端提供的接口不是同一个域名下的话,就需要将普通的ajax调用改为jsonp形式。...

2017-06-29 17:24:00 112

转载 Mac_mac下使用ll等指令

Linux有ll等命令,切换到MAC下这些指令是没有的其实就是别名,用ls -alF也能做到添加方法:vim ~/.bash_profile输入一下内容alias ll='ls -alF'alias la='ls -A'alias l='ls -CF保存完成之后source ~/.bash_profile可以使用ll等命令了sourc...

2017-06-28 18:52:00 103

转载 Unity shader学习之高光反射光照模型

高光反射光照模型的公式如下:  Cspecular = Clight * mspecular * max(0, dot(v, r))gloss要计算高光反射需要知道4个参数:入射光线颜色Cspecular,材质高光反射系数gloss,视角方向v和反射方向r。其中r可由cg函数reflect(i, n)求得。转载请注明出处:http://www.cnblogs.com/jietian...

2017-06-28 09:37:00 83

转载 EJB系列 - 消息与MDB

什么是消息松散耦合的异步通信过程1. 面向消息的中间件(MOM): 消息发送者称为生产者; 存储消息的位置称为目的地; 接受消息的组件称为消费者 2. 消息模型: a. 点对点:目的地成为队列,消息只能被消费一次 b. 发布-订阅:目的地成为主体,消费者称为订阅者,消息能被任意数量消费 Java消息服务 1...

2017-06-27 21:01:00 59

转载 【git】提交代码到远程仓库

看完不用,就是一个字:忘! 之前学了两天git结果今天要用的时候,啥也想不起来....场景:已有远程仓库:git@192.168.1.1:test/test.git 要提交代码到远程仓库的新分支1.本地文件夹初始化 在代码所在文件夹执行git init2.添加远程仓库2.1 将本地主机中~/.ssh/id_rsa.pub 中的内...

2017-06-26 14:56:00 56

转载 codeM编程大赛E题 (暴力+字符串匹配(kmp))

题目大意:S(n,k)用k(2-16)进制表示1-n的数字所组成的字符串,例如S(16,16)=123456789ABCDEF10;解题思路: n最大50000,k最大100000,以为暴力会超时。但确实可以暴力(wtf),直接将给的十进制数表示为K进制数。再暴力进行字符串比较即可(string的find函数??)或者使用KMP算法;不确定A不AC的代码(其实是AC的):...

2017-06-25 18:15:00 66

转载 如何在防火墙中设置对某些特定的端口开放

如何在防火墙中设置对某些特定的端口开放电脑为了安全设置,开启了防火墙,别人不能访问,那么怎么样设置对特定的端口开放,可以让别人正常访问呢?1.打开电脑,打开“开始”菜单,点击控制面板Windows防火墙,然后点击高级设置。2.点击入站规则,再点击新建规则。3.选择端口,点击即可。4.填写你想要开放的端口号。5.选择“允许连接...

2017-06-25 17:39:00 558

转载 入侵检测技术考点

第一章、入侵检测概述入侵检测定义:入侵是指在非授权得情况下,试图存取信息、处理信息或破坏以使系统不可靠、不可用的故意行为。入侵检测的基本原理:主要分为四个阶段:1、 数据收集:数据收集是入侵检测的基础,采用不同的方法进行分析。2、 数据处理:从原始数据中除去冗余、杂声,并且进行格式化以及标准化处理。3、 数据分析:检查数据是否正常,或者显...

2017-06-25 00:19:00 1682

转载 Hibernate关系映射之many-to-many(多对多)

在表设计中,我们一般都会考虑表与表之间的关系,现在我来介绍一下表与表之间的几种对应关系many-to-many 多对多 比如一个用户可以有多种角色 一种角色可以对用多个不同的用户所以角色和用户之间的关系是多对多的关系 一般要用第三张表表示两者对应的关系one-to-many 一对多 比如一个老师可以对应很多个学生many-to-one 相反的是多对一 one-to-one 一对一 比如公民和...

2017-06-24 16:09:00 104

转载 【BZOJ3697】采药人的路径 点分治

【BZOJ3697】采药人的路径Description采药人的药田是一个树状结构,每条路径上都种植着同种药材。采药人以自己对药材独到的见解,对每种药材进行了分类。大致分为两类,一种是阴性的,一种是阳性的。采药人每天都要进行采药活动。他选择的路径是很有讲究的,他认为阴阳平衡是很重要的,所以他走的一定是两种药材数目相等的路径。采药工作是很辛苦的,所以他希望他选出的路径中有一个可以作为休息站...

2017-06-23 17:07:00 33

转载 java中 时间/日期 的使用方法

import java.util.*; //引入date需要的包import java.text.SimpleDateFormat;// 引入格式化需要的包import java.util.Calendar; // 引入calendar包public class hungry{ public static void main(String[]a...

2017-06-23 16:49:00 43

转载 javascript 易错知识点合集

为什么 typeof null === 'object'原理是这样的,不同的对象在底层都表示为二进制,在JavaScript中二进制前三位都为0的话会被判断为 object 类型, null 的二进制表示是全0,自然前三位也是0,所以执行 typeof 时会返回“ object ”。对象属性的存在性如 myObject.a 的属性访问返回值可能是 undefined ,但是这个值有...

2017-06-22 19:10:00 93

转载 在Apache中运行Python WSGI应用

我们介绍如何使用Apache模块mod_wsgi来运行Python WSGI应用。安装mod_wsgi我们假设你已经有了Apache和Python环境,在Linux或者Mac上,那第一步自然是安装。在Ubuntu或Debian环境中,你可以使用apt-get命令来安装:sudo apt-get install libapache2-mod-wsgisudo apt...

2017-06-22 09:13:00 69

转载 模拟百度

今天来写下类似于百度搜索的一个东西,获取百度接口,利用jsonp获取百度数据 ,实现百度框搜索的功能! 我是用jq来些的 ,我们先引入jq。 <script src="jquery.min.js>还有我们封装的一个jsonp的一个js 这只是个插件 直接引入即可<script src= baidujsonp.js>来写我们的ht...

2017-06-22 08:31:00 47

转载 github、码云使用idea创建并上传

1.idea创建一个maven项目 demo2.vcs->import into version control ->create git repository3.右键项目->git -> add4.右键项目->git -> commit directory5.在github或者码云上新建一个repository 比如 demo,生...

2017-06-21 18:20:00 87

转载 寻找和为定值的若干个数

给定整数a1、a2、a3、...、an,判断是否可以从中选出若干个数,使得它们的和等于k(k任意给定,且满足-10^8 <= k <= 10^8)。分析:此题相对于本节“寻找满足条件的多个数”如出一辙,不同的是此题只要求判断,不要求把所有可能的组合给输出来。因为此题需要考虑到加上a[i]和不加上a[i]的情况,故可以采用深度优先搜索的办法,递归解决。#define S...

2017-06-21 17:03:00 103

转载 Activex感知网页刷新关闭事件

原因大多数ActiveX控件框架,例如MFC和ATL,在本地激活ActiveX控件时创建控件。基于性能上的考虑,直到控件第一次可见的时候,IE才本地激活ActiveX控件。这样包含ActiveX控件的网页载入更加迅速,占用内存更少。这也使得ActiveX控件的WM_CREATE处理代码直到控件第一次可见的时候才被调用。如果控件支持非窗口激活,那么IE会以非窗口激活方式创建控件,这样在离开或...

2017-06-21 13:13:00 183

转载 Jenkins+svn+maven自动部署到tomcat

jenkins所在主机配置好,jdk,maven,Tomcat1.配置maven,jdk环境1) 进入配置界面--->【系统管理】--->【Global Tool Configuration】2) 配置maven的settings.xml3) 配置jdk4) 配置maven环境2...

2017-06-21 11:09:00 88

转载 quartz.properties配置 初学API文件

如果我们要在 Job 启动之后改变它的执行时间和频度,必须去修改源代码重新编译。这种方式只适用于小的例子程序,但是对于一个大且复杂的系统,这就成了一个问题了。因此,假如能以声明式部署 Quart Job 时,并且也是需求允许的情况下,你应该每次都选择这种方式。·配置 quartz.properties 文件文件 quartz.properties 定义了 Quartz 应用运行时行为,还...

2017-06-21 11:04:00 53

转载 java中少见的关键字-strictfp

strictfp也就是所谓的FP-strict,可以用来修饰类,接口和方法。当用来修饰类和接口时,类和接口内部所有的float和double表达式都是FP-strict的。FP-strcit表示必须使用严格的浮点计算来产生理想的结果,也就是要遵循IEEE标准。其实主要是为了保证相同的计算,每次都能有相同的结果,即使换个虚拟机,计算结果仍然一致,也可以看成是保证了java的可移植性。...

2017-06-21 10:33:00 86

转载 搞科研----摸着石头过河

回顾这几年的搞科研历程,只能用辛酸两个字来形容。国内那两年,等于说没有人引路,基本上自己在摸着石头过河。有时候很羡慕一些同学跟着比较负责的导师,早早发了论文;或者运气比较好,会投稿,论文早早就中了。感觉自己还算努力,但是没有值得开心的成果来肯定自己的付出。 转载于:https://www.cnblogs.com/robinchen/p/...

2017-06-21 05:15:00 80

转载 [BZOJ 2460][BeiJing2011]元素(线性基)

Description相传,在远古时期,位于西方大陆的 Magic Land 上,人们已经掌握了用魔法矿石炼制法杖的技术。那时人们就认识到,一个法杖的法力取决于使用的矿石。一般地,矿石越多则法力越强,但物极必反:有时,人们为了获取更强的法力而使用了很多矿石,却在炼制过程中发现魔法矿石全部消失了,从而无法炼制出法杖,这个现象被称为“魔法抵消” 。特别地,如果在炼制过程中使用超过...

2017-06-20 20:36:00 36

转载 java匿名内部类的使用注意事项

1、首先匿名内部类要继承自抽象基类或者实现基类接口like this abstract class Seed{ int cnt; public Seed(int x){ cnt=x; } abstract void showInfo(); } class Apple{ int num=300; public Seed getSeed(final...

2017-06-20 16:48:00 88

转载 grunt-js文件压缩

grunt常用函数说明:Grunt : javascript世界的构建工具、grunt.initConfig : 定义各种模块的参数,每个成员项对应的一个同名模块。grunt.loadNpMTasks : 加载完成所需要的模块。grunt.registerTask : 定义具体的任务.第一个参数为任务名、第二个参数是一个数组,表示该任务需要一次使用的模块。用于模块配置,它...

2017-06-19 20:37:00 43

转载 oracle <> 选不出为null的部分

比如 tablea 的 字段b 为空,则select * from tablea where b <> 'Y' 则查不出b is null 的部分转载于:https://www.cnblogs.com/heben/p/7044844.html

2017-06-18 17:57:00 372

转载 SpringMvc-自定义视图

1.创建视图:注意:创建视图的时候需要实现View接口的俩个方法package com.atguigu.springmvc.views;import java.util.Date;import java.util.Map;import javax.servlet.http.HttpServletRequest;import javax.servlet....

2017-06-18 02:09:00 73

转载 传统Java Web(非Spring Boot)、非Java语言项目接入Spring Cloud方案

技术架构在向springCloud转型时,一定会有一些年代较久远的项目,代码已变成天书,这时就希望能在不大规模重构的前提下将这些传统应用接入到Spring Cloud架构体系中作为一个服务以供其它项目调用。我们需要使用原生的Eureka/Ribbon手动完成注册中心、查询服务列表功能。如果是非Java项目,可以使用 Spring Sidecar 项目接入Spring Cloud形成异构系统。...

2017-06-17 17:56:00 119

转载 RabbitMQ 概念

几个概念说明:Broker:简单来说就是消息队列服务器实体。  Exchange:消息交换机,它指定消息按什么规则,路由到哪个队列。  Queue:消息队列载体,每个消息都会被投入到一个或多个队列。  Binding:绑定,它的作用就是把exchange和queue按照路由规则绑定起来。  Routing Key:路由关键字,exchange根据这个关键字进行消...

2017-06-17 17:25:00 53

转载 Codeforces Round #313 (Div. 2) 解题报告

A. Currency System in Geraldion:题意:有n中不同面额的纸币,问用这些纸币所不能加和到的值的最小值。思路:显然假设这些纸币的最小钱为1的话,它就能够组成随意面额。假设这些纸币的最小值大于1,那么它所不能组成的最小面额就是1.所以自学求最小值就可以。我的代码:#include <set>#include <ma...

2017-06-17 15:45:00 44

转载 常用的Linux操作

1.Dir*2. dir /?帮助3. dir/w宽屏显示4. dir/p分页显示5. d:切换盘符6. 键盘的TAB 是补全, shift + Tab 反向 注意:tab 按一下表示补全,按两下表示显示所有以它开头的命令7.cd 进入目录8.mkdir(mkd):创建目录9. ..(点点):上级目录10..(点):当前目录11.touch a.txt:创建名字为a的txt的文本文件12.ech...

2017-06-17 12:51:00 66

转载 学习方法

从大一到研二,学软件也有六年了,或多或少有一些自己的感悟:1.C++主攻算法,若要应付笔试算法题,请一定要好好学好C++;java主攻web开发,若要深入了解web服务器后端,请一定要学好java.python scala go语言在云计算和大数据方面有很大优势,若要从事这方面工作,请一定学好这几门语言。2.越早接触开源项目越好,进入官网,里面有很多可以学习的内容。3.看书...

2017-06-16 15:28:00 37

转载 go操作redis和mysql示例

一:redis示例使用redis的包是: github.com/garyburd/redigo/redis1:编写第一个示例: 链接,设置,获取redis_basic.gopackage mainimport ( "fmt" "github.com/garyburd/redigo/redis")func main() { ...

2017-06-15 20:59:00 108

转载 TCP/IP协议

  TCP/IP通信协议共分为四层,分别是网络接口协议层(又称链路层),网络层(又称互联层),传输层和应用层网络接口层协议:Ethernet 802.3、Token Ring 802.5、X.25、Frame relay、HDLC、PPP ATM等。网络层协议:IP(Internet Protocol,英特网协议)、ICMP(Internet Control Message...

2017-06-15 18:10:00 47

转载 Spring之Spring环境搭建

Spring之Spring环境搭建一、什么是Spring?  Spring框架是由于软件开发的复杂性而创建的。Spring使用的是基本的JavaBean来完成以前只可能由EJB完成的事情。然而,Spring的用途不仅仅限于服务器端的开发。从简单性、可测试性和松耦合性角度而言,绝大部分Java应用都可以从Spring中受益。    ◆目的:解决企业应用开发的复杂性    ◆...

2017-06-15 16:28:00 72

转载 volatile关键字详解

1.为什么用volatile? C/C++ 中的 volatile 关键字和 const 对应,用来修饰变量,通常用于建立语言级别的memory barrier。这是 BS 在 "The C++ Programming Language" 对 volatile 修饰词的说明:A volatile specifier is a hint to a compiler that a...

2017-06-15 13:01:00 40

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除